Planning Your Decorations

Before embarking on your decorative journey, it's essential to plan meticulously. Here are some key considerations to keep in mind:

  • Theme: Choose a cohesive theme that reflects the essence of the 4th of July. Popular options include "Red, White, and Blue," "Stars and Stripes," and "Patriotic Americana."
  • Color Scheme: Traditionally, the 4th of July is associated with the timeless trio of red, white, and blue. However, you can personalize your decorations by incorporating additional hues such as gold, silver, or navy.
  • Decorative Elements: Gather a variety of decorative elements, including flags, bunting, streamers, balloons, and tablecloths. Choose items that complement your theme and color scheme.
  • Focal Point: Determine a focal point for your decorations, such as a fireplace mantel, front porch, or dining table. This will provide a central point of interest and guide the placement of your decorations.

Festive Ideas for Every Corner

Indoor Decorations

  • Create a Starry Night: Hang twinkling LED lights or stars from the ceiling to create a patriotic night sky.
  • Display Flag-Inspired Art: Showcase framed prints of the American flag or DIY your own flag-themed artwork.
  • Add Patriotic Touches: Place red, white, and blue throws, pillows, and candles on furniture to subtly infuse the room with a touch of independence.

Outdoor Decorations

  • Hang Patriotic Bunting: String colorful bunting along fences, porches, and trees to create a festive atmosphere.
  • Fly the Stars and Stripes: Display the American flag prominently on a flagpole or hang it from your home's exterior.
  • Set Up a Fire Pit: Gather friends and family around a cozy fire pit, roasting marshmallows and enjoying the night under a canopy of twinkling stars.

Table Decor

  • Create Centerpieces: Arrange a bouquet of red, white, and blue flowers in a patriotic vase. Add some sparklers or LED lights for a touch of brilliance.
  • Use Red, White, and Blue Linens: Dress up your table with a star-spangled tablecloth, napkins, and placemats.
  • Add Personal Touches: Display photographs of loved ones in military uniforms or create a "Memory Wall" with memorabilia from past 4th of July celebrations.

Tips and Tricks for Memorable Decor

  • Use Different Textures: Experiment with different textures, such as lace, burlap, and wicker, to add depth and visual interest to your decorations.
  • Incorporate Lighting: String up fairy lights, lanterns, and candles to create a magical ambiance.
  • Keep it Simple: Avoid cluttering your space with too many decorations. Instead, focus on a few key pieces that make a bold statement.
  • Make it Personal: Add handmade touches, such as painted stars or sewn bunting, to make your decorations unique.
  • Use Natural Elements: Incorporate natural elements like greenery, fruits, and flowers to bring a touch of the outdoors into your decor.

Pros and Cons of Different Decorative Options

Flags
* Pros: Symbol of national pride, widely available, relatively inexpensive
* Cons: Can be bulky, require proper display, may need to be replaced over time

Bunting
* Pros: Festive and customizable, easy to hang, can be used indoors and outdoors
* Cons: May be less durable than other options, can be difficult to remove

Streamers
* Pros: Affordable, easy to use, add a touch of whimsy
* Cons: Can be difficult to keep organized, may not be suitable for all environments

Balloons
* Pros: Colorful and eye-catching, create a celebratory atmosphere
* Cons: Can be fragile, require helium or air to inflate, may pose hazards for children

Tablecloths
* Pros: Cover tables, add a touch of sophistication, easy to clean
* Cons: Can be more expensive, may not be suitable for all table shapes

Table 2: Comparison of Decorative Materials

Material Pros Cons
Fabric Durable, customizable, can be reusable Can be expensive, may require special care
Plastic Lightweight, weather-resistant, affordable Not as durable, may be less aesthetically pleasing
Paper Budget-friendly, disposable Not as durable, may be prone to tearing or fading
Metal Durable, weather-resistant, can be decorative Can be heavy, may be expensive
